# Service Accounts: String Extraction

The `extract-i18n` script pulls translatable strings from all Bramblewick repos and pushes them to the Glossa service. It runs under the `i18n-extractor` service account. Do not run it under your personal account; Glossa rate-limits individual users aggressively. The account has write access to the staging catalog only. Set the token in your shell before invoking the script. The current staging token is below.

API key for kahap-kafog: zpat15_6qzxZ7YR8aDwjmp

# Contractor onboarding note: this sets up the client for Crashloom,
# our crash-report pipeline for the mobile apps. Reports land in the
# intake service, get symbolicated, then routed to triage queues.
# You only need read access for now; write scopes come later if you
# work on symbolication. The intake service expects the following key:

app token of hawif-kafof = kto15_B3AN0KfpZRy4TLc

Subject: RemindRx cut-over complete

Team, the clinic appointment reminder job moved off the old Bramleigh scheduler last night. Cut-over finished at 01:40 with no missed sends; the backlog from the maintenance window drained by 03:00. Patients at the Dunmore and Catesby clinics now get reminders from the new sender profile, so expect a few questions about the changed message format. Quiet hours and retry behavior are unchanged. If someone asks what the job is configured to do, the live values are below.

deployment values, kahag-fahap:
SORIX_PIN=9289
SORIX_TENANT=frador
SORIX_METRICS_HOST=metrics.sorix.brasktech.corp
SORIX_SEAL=seal_56930044
SORIX_STANDBY_TEAM=sorwyn

☐ Cleaning-crew access — first-day setup (team assistants)

Confirm the new starter knows the cleaning crew from Bramhall Services arrives at 19:30 on floors 3–5 of Quindle House. Crew signs in at the service desk; no escort needed. New starter should never lend their own badge. The cleaners use the service corridor door, opened with the code below.

staff pass of fajof-fawif = bdg-ES-2